Splashing Poem by RoseAnn V. Shawiak

Splashing



Rolling waves, shifting tides flowing throughout
the oceans of the world.

Splashing against rocks of our souls, crushing
and bringing about a new interior life.

Bluened thoughts giving off the essence of heaven
in songs of praise, while beginning rhythms are
singing loudly into the night.
